RV & Boat Parking: Grapevine vs Mansfield

How do rv & boat parking rules compare between Grapevine, TX and Mansfield, TX?

Mansfield has fewer restrictions than Grapevine.

Grapevine, TX

Tarrant County

Heavy Restrictions

Grapevine restricts parking of recreational vehicles, boats, and trailers on residential property to side or rear yards behind the front building line, with screening where visible from the street. On-street parking of RVs and boats is prohibited except for loading and unloading up to 72 hours. Many HOAs in lake-area neighborhoods impose stricter bans.

Mansfield, TX

Tarrant County

Some Restrictions

Mansfield restricts RV, boat, and trailer storage in residential front yards and requires parking on approved surfaces behind the front building line for most properties.

Grapevine FAQ

Can I park my boat in my driveway in Grapevine?

Short-term parking for cleaning or loading is generally allowed up to 72 hours, but long-term storage must be behind the front building line in a side or rear yard, often with screening.

Can I live in my RV on my property in Grapevine?

No. Using a recreational vehicle as a dwelling on residential property is prohibited. RVs parked on your lot must be for storage only, not occupancy.

Mansfield FAQ

Can I park my boat in my Mansfield driveway?

Boats and trailers generally must be stored behind the front building line on an approved surface; temporary driveway placement for loading is allowed for a short window, typically 48 hours.

Do Mansfield HOAs override city RV rules?

HOA covenants can be stricter than city ordinances and are enforced by the association. Check both your HOA rules and the city zoning ordinance before storing a recreational vehicle.
